All raps fans wants was bars. After a scorching attack from Remy Ma with “ShEther,” Nicki Minaj responded with a highly lackluster cut called “No Frauds” featuring Lil Wayne and Drake. 

Almost immediately after it dropped, Twitter began dragging the song. Between milquetoast lines like “The b*tch gambled her career—now it’s gon’ be severe” and the fact that the song has features and a dose of singing, the tune did not pop on these rap streets.

But, there are folk who like “No Frauds.”
